Part-specific buyer notes
5C430 should remain separate from 5C426 and 5C406 rows because base electrical identity and thermal margin can change.
NLAFT1G should not be collapsed into NLWFT1G or NWFT1G without route and inspection approval.
AFT route wording should stay visible because wettable-flank, automotive or customer paperwork expectations can differ.
Ask whether the board depends on NL AFT route, package inspection, RDS(on), date-code range, packing state or customer AVL wording.
Supplier replies should include full onsemi code, reel label photo, AFT route evidence, lot/date-code range, packing state and warranty.
If NVMFS5C430NLWFT1G is offered, document changed route before price comparison.
If a 5C426 row is proposed, keep it in base-device review until electrical and thermal differences are approved.
Receiving should compare NLAFT1G wording against purchase order, invoice and reel label evidence.
If exact stock is partial, separate exact NLAFT1G material, factory lead time and 5C430 review candidates.
A lower-price 5C430 neighbor should not outrank missing AFT proof, changed route wording or weak warranty.
For repeat orders, store accepted NLAFT1G evidence and rejected non-AFT route rows beside the BOM record.
Customer-facing substitute notes should state base device, route, packing suffix and approval changes before any alternate is presented.
Quote ranking should start with evidence depth, not headline price. A low-price row should not outrank missing label proof, unclear stock ownership, weak warranty wording or a lead time based on unconfirmed partner inventory.
When the requester can share context, record whether the demand is prototype, repair, production replenishment or a qualified customer BOM. That note changes how strict substitute review must be and how much paperwork receiving will need.

Stock, lead-time and receiving controls
Use the stock and lead-time verification guide before relying on any quantity or delivery promise. Ask whether the supplier is quoting owned stock, partner stock, brokered stock, factory lead time or an estimated future route.
Receiving should compare full code, label, package or reel evidence, lot/date code, quantity, paperwork and source evidence against the purchase order. Any shortened code, mixed lot, changed packing route or unexplained source change should pause acceptance until the buyer and quality owner approve it.
For urgent builds, landed cost can matter more than headline unit price. Freight, inspection time, warranty limits, rejected-lot handling, approval delay and line-down exposure can change the best sourcing decision.

Maintenance hardening notes
For NVMFS5C430NLAFT1G, keep the 5C430 base family, NLAFT route wording and T1G packing suffix together in the RFQ worksheet. Search results may mix NLAFT, NLWFT, NWFT, NT, NAFT and neighboring 5C430 rows, so the buyer should require complete onsemi code evidence, package photo, top marking, label text, packing condition, date-code window, traceability support and source route before treating the quote as exact material.
Alternate screening should compare voltage rating, RDS(on), current capability, gate charge, drive condition, thermal impedance, footprint, inspection requirement and customer approval status. A 5C430 family match can be a useful discovery signal, but suffix evidence still controls whether it can move into production use.
Record NLAFT1G deviations with the approval boundary and buyer owner.
